Tzachi,
Thank you for your patience.
You will need to replace the missing files in your installation (this is what the errors indicate). This occurs when you select 'Yes' to replace files in your installation that you do not need to replace or did not intend to. Any indicator with '@' in it's name should not be replaced. When you select 'Yes', if any of the files fail to import you will be left without the indicators you selected 'Yes' to replace.
To resolve please follow the instructions below:- Shut down NinjaTrader
- Go to Documents\NinjaTrader 7 on your PC
- Rename the 'Config' file to 'Config.prev'
- Go to Programs and Features in Windows (Start Menu > Control Panel or right click on the Start icon and select Programs and Features (Windows 10))
- Then select NinjaTrader 7 and uninstall
- Then reinstall NinjaTrader 7 from the following link: http://ninjatrader.com/GetStarted
- Start NinjaTrader after the install
- Once it has started up on your PC access the Control Center > File > Exit
- Then go back to Documents\NinjaTrader 7 on your PC
- Delete the 'Config' file (make sure NOT to delete the 'Config.prev' file you renamed earlier)
- Then rename 'Config.prev' back to 'Config'
- Start NinjaTrader and compile your indicators through the NinjaScript Editor right click menu under Tools > Edit NinjaScript > Indicators > select and indicator > OK

The name 'MIN' Does not exist
I try to compile (f5) and get errors- all are:
The name 'MIN' (or 'MAX' on some errors) does not exist in the current context (CS0103)
Any idea what's wrong?
